I assume you do not either have the break wire hooked up, or you do not have it engaged. New DVD players have to be in compliance with a law that state you cannot watch video while driving, so they have a bright green wire that needs to see ground before it will allow the video to come through. I have never dealt with your model before, but try this, grab that green wire and touch it to some bare metal under your dash (a good ground)... then turn on the vehicle and if the dvd player works, then you can just ground it somewhere and have a dvd player when your driving (it is illegal, just a heads up). If it gives you the same problem with no video, it means it uses a more complex system and has to be grounded after the unit powers on.. blue subwoofer wire?...you mean the blue with white strip or just plain blue. The blue/white is the remote turn on for an amplifier, and the strait blue is the antenna...does the instruction book say its subwoofer related?
